钟二网络头像

钟二网络

探索SQL查询技巧、Linux系统运维以及Web开发前沿技术,提供一站式的学习体验

  • 文章92531
  • 阅读1262326
首页 SQL 正文内容

sql语句中等于空怎么表示

钟逸 SQL 2025-09-07 00:28:32 3

在 SQL 语句中表示空值的常用 是使用以下关键字之一:

NULL

BLANK

EMPTY

这三个关键字是等效的,表示字段中没有值。它们通常用于比较或筛选数据时,例如:

sql

SELECT * FROM table_name WHERE column_name IS NULL;

这将选择表中所有字段值为空的行。

为何使用 NULL 表示空值?

使用 NULL 表示空值有几个原因:

与缺失值区分:NULL 表示显式缺失值,而空白或空字符串可能表明该值存在但为空。

数据库完整性:NULL 可以帮助确保数据完整性,因为它强制要求字段存在一个明确的值。

性能优化:NULL 值在某些情况下可以优化数据库查询的性能。

在 SQL 语句中,您可以使用 NULL、BLANK 或 EMPTY 关键字表示空值。在需要指定显式缺失值时,使用 NULL 是最佳实践。

文章目录
    搜索